2023-05-17 10:00:45 | pauls writes:
Ebay item 5/5/23
Car has a buy it now price of $109,900 for 6 days, seller sevenhillscincinnati, 100 miles stated.
Seller's description:
Engine Size 3.4L XK Inline 6
Transmission Type 4 Speed Manual
Body Style Convertible
Miles 148
Vin 671773 [owner correction 671776]
Stunning 1951 Jaguar XK120 Roadster. This XK120 was treated to a high quality restoration. The car has a gorgeous Pastel Blue Metallic blue paintjob, brilliantly refinished chrome, and a beautiful gray leather interior. It looks beautiful, runs great, and is a pleasure to drive.
This is an excellent opportunity to own a very rare and highly desirable classic Jaguar. According to the Jaguar Heritage Trust only 700 LHD XK120 roadsters were made for 1951. The Pastel Blue Metallic exterior is in beautiful condition. The finish has dazzling gloss, deep shine, and smooth finish. The wheels and spinners are in excellent condition with a great finish and no curb rash. The wide whitewall tires are sized 6.0-16 and have been used sparingly since the restoration and have plenty of tread left. The chrome looks amazing with a bright and brilliant finish. The convertible top is in wonderful condition with no rips, holes, or frayed edges. The side windows are still wrapped up from the restoration and have never been installed on the car. There are no major blemishes that have been intentionally excluded from the photos. There is some slight delamination on the edge of the left windshield glass. This Jaguar is totally solid with absolutely no rust; the bottom of the car is exceptionally clean and almost as nice as the topside.
Interior
The gray interior of the Jaguar looks utterly splendid. The quality of the workmanship and materials is top-notch. The gauge faces are crisp and clean and the lenses are crystal clear. The seats are in excellent condition with no split seams, rips, or excessive wear. The carpet is also in great condition with no stains, rips, or holes. The interior chrome and bright work are in wonderful shape with a superb finish. The dash is in terrific condition with no cracks, fading, or sun damage. The door panels look excellent. This car has not been smoked in; there are obviously no burn marks or aroma of cigarettes what-so-ever.
The trunk is very clean, highly detailed, and well-trimmed with a matching full size spare, matching chrome wire wheel rim, and jack.
Mechanical
This Jaguar XK120 seems to be in good mechanical condition. The 3.4 litre inline six engine starts every time, runs well, and idles smooth. The car drives nicely on the road and at highway speeds. Please note that there are no vibrations and the car performs quite well overall. The brakes are responsive and do not pull to one side or the other. The transmission shifts when you take your time with the shifts, the shifter is tight, and does not pop out of gear. The clutch feels good. The horn works, the right wiper works, but the left needs a hand. The turn signals do not work. Also, the engine compartment is beautifully clean, detailed, and correct as one can see in the photos. Barratt-Jackson 2026 Scottsdale Auction January 17-25, 2026 lists a highly customized XK120 stating its VIN as this car. Clearly not the same car. Barratt-Jackson was asked for clarification which was not received. In any case the car Sold Price: $220,000

Known as "Gable 3," this custom 1951 Jaguar XK120 SE had a concours restoration completed in 2025. It is powered by a 3.4-liter dual overhead camshaft inline 6-cylinder engine with approximately 200bhp and dual side-draft SU carburetors all mated to a 4-speed manual transmission. This open two-seater roadster features a one-piece removable top and a torsion bar independent front suspension with semi elliptic rear leaf springs. Renowned customizer John D'Agostino and stylist Woodroe Parker created this tribute to actor Clark Gable, who ordered the very first Jaguar delivered to Hollywood, CA. Gable's XK120 was subsequently customized by George Barris and featured a one-piece padded Carson removable top. The redesigning of this car was done front to rear, with a new lower, more sleek profile. All body modifications were done by Oz Kustoms of Oroville, CA. The top and framework were lowered down 3 inches to match the front windshield and A-pillars, which were also lowered 3 inches and laid back 2 inches. All seams on the all-metal body were molded, and the rear quarters were hand-formed and crowned to match the new hand-formed fender skirts, which were also crowned. Then custom-formed side spears/medallions were fitted with Jaguar emblems.
More than two years were spent perfecting the body and fitment of the doors, hood and trunk to ensure even gaps on the entire body. The cabin is finished in beautiful Silver Blue Pearl and features Swedish leather as well as a crystal ashtray fitted by Divines Custom Interiors. The entire cockpit and interior were lowered and lengthened to match the lower profile of the top.
